Go to the Crab Cooker in Tustin. Easier parking than Newport Beach and it is closer. To get there from Disneyland by car take the 5 South to the 22 East to the 55 South to 17th St and go east one block.

Oragne County does have a decent public bus system, OCTA. Day passes are $3 per person and are unlimited boarding. To get to the Crab Cooker in Tustin using the bus, you can take the 43 south to Westminster and then transfer to 60 East to Tustin. It is cheaper to take the bus, but faster to drive or take a cab.
